I have recently had a lot of “This web page is trying to open an app outside of Facebook. Are you sure you want to open it?” dialog boxes when viewing outside links in the Facebook app. I usually tap cancel, but when I let it go through, It tries to invoke an outside app, and goes to the app store if it’s not available.

It is normal for the App Store to pop up when you tap on an ad, but this is occurring before the page has even finished loading. Best I can figure is that someone has discovered a new Javascript trick that invokes the app in Facebook’s browser. I have not seen that behavior in Safari.
